Output cd73e656d27c52482fcb338c6aecdddadaa461282009b050ba106a50f2af3e85:1

value
42505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7d1dfe6a29070e527540b583005e015065e240 OP_EQUAL
address
37CrMM3quNwMyuxqzuDmcDHJaE8b6aaCcS
transaction
cd73e656d27c52482fcb338c6aecdddadaa461282009b050ba106a50f2af3e85
confirmations
77708
spent
true